Cambridge and Oxford are prestigious universities in the UK and do not have specific syllabi associated with them. However, they offer a range of undergraduate and postgraduate programs with distinct curricula emphasizing depth of knowledge, critical thinking, research skills, and independent inquiry. The specific syllabi associated with examinations like the Cambridge International Examinations or the OCR exams are separate entities from the universities themselves and are administered by examination boards.
